android 各种免 root 多开是什么原理

2018-08-23 22:54:12 +08:00
 miniliuke

今天本来要装 google 服务,发现了一个叫 google 空间的应用,发现能不在手机系统里装 google 服务,却能在应用环境里开 youtube,还可以复制其他应用到应用底下的环境,感觉好神奇啊,有点像虚拟机或者 docker。有人知道原理吗,这个和多开原理一样么?(好像不一样,这个复制不会在手机程序列表里添加东西)

10301 次点击
所在节点    Android
15 条回复
miniliuke
2018-08-23 22:54:44 +08:00
还是利用 android 的什么特性?
ksharp8
2018-08-23 22:57:45 +08:00
应该是智能 DNS+hosts 转向
miniliuke
2018-08-23 23:00:00 +08:00
@ksharp8 这个肯定不是了,确确实实在我手机里运行了 google 套件,但是不在程序列表中
MonoLogueChi
2018-08-23 23:01:26 +08:00
虚拟机
miniliuke
2018-08-23 23:04:26 +08:00
应该和绿色守护作者的 island 应用一个原理吧,但是不需要 root
miniliuke
2018-08-23 23:05:38 +08:00
@MonoLogueChi 不会吧!这也太秀了,关键是还能打开我手机里装的应用......
Willjim
2018-08-23 23:05:51 +08:00
@ksharp8 这位说的啥?楼主是说可以模拟出谷歌框架的环境。

@miniliuke 其实就是魔改过的虚拟机,在开源的 VirtualApp 更改的,这个和 VirtualXposed 很相似,你可以看看 https://sspai.com/post/44447
gamexg
2018-08-23 23:14:09 +08:00
猜测和 lbe 平行空间一个原理,
google lbe 平行空间 原理 ,有内部员工介绍原理。
mmdsun
2018-08-23 23:23:52 +08:00
虚拟 xposed?
miniliuke
2018-08-23 23:35:21 +08:00
@Willjim 谢谢,应该是正解,是时候了解一波了
E1n
2018-08-24 07:23:18 +08:00
不错啊这谷歌空间
ysc3839
2018-08-24 08:10:53 +08:00
关于多开:最原始的方法是修改包名然后安装,但对于有自校验的程序来说就不行了。
Android 5.0 开始有 Android for Work,可以创建一个隔离的工作环境。Island 就是用这个。
还有就是 VirtualXposed 这种虚拟的运行环境。
jfdnet
2018-08-24 08:35:38 +08:00
Android for Work +1
sm1314
2018-08-24 11:36:14 +08:00
三星提供给谷歌的 knox 相关技术,实现了 Android5.0 以上版本的工作分区
Trumeet
2018-08-31 05:27:24 +08:00
这种是 VirtualXposed 原理。

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/482681

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X